Château Latour

Premier Grand Cru Classé Pauillac Red Bordeaux Blend 1983

Popped, 1.5 hrs slow ox. Used a Durand to open, and the cork was probably penetrated 7/8 of the way through with a soft crimson hue, but probably could have opened this with a regular corkscrew. A sublime bottle of wine. I adore this BDX vintage, and this btl was no exception. Pitch perfect aromas of soft cedar, charcoal, smoke, dries bluberry and raspberry. Gorgeous on the palate, with a still present juicy acidic core, lovely density, waves of dried fruit, secondary and tertiary flavors and a very soft tannic finish. — 4 years ago

Château Calon-Ségur

Saint-Estèphe Red Bordeaux Blend 2012

The community of Saint-Estèphe has it roots in the Gallo-Roman origins of this chateau. A blend of 78% Cab Sauv, 20% Merlot & 2% Petit Verdot. Deep Ruby with aromas of dense sweet black fruits with herb and earthy spice. On the palate flavors of black cherry and blackberry, currant like, with tobacco, tar and hints of vanilla exposing mushroom notes. Well balanced, ripe textured tannins, long finish ending with earthy character. Nice, has plenty of room to develop. — 6 years ago

Château Cos d'Estournel

Saint-Estèphe Red Bordeaux Blend 2003

2 hour decant (decent chunky/cloudy sedimeny). A splended dark crimson color with some bricking. On the nose: very fragrant nose that burst with dark plum, stewed meat, raspberry, pine, cedar, spice, and forest floor. Taste: rich, creamy, fresh medium plus body wine with dark berries, that COS spice, earth, tobacco, pencil lead, and a smokey chocolate coffee long finish. Good depth, balance, and complexity...in its drinking window with a long life ahead of it!! — 4 years ago
